2016-07-24 87 views
-3

出于某种原因,当我尝试按时间对Excel数据进行排序时,Excel会忽略我并执行任何想要的操作。让Excel按时间排序?

我有一个显示毫时间的列(13:00而不是1:00 PM),所有的时间戳都有日期1/0/0。

当我尝试按值排序列时,Excel不会这样做。
如何,我可以得到列显示:

10:00 
13:24 
13:44 

相反的:

10:00 
13:44 
13:24 

(例如)

谢谢!

+0

这没有任何意义:'我如何才能显示列:10:00 13:24 13:44 而不是:10:00 13: 44 13:24' – dbmitch

+0

我的猜测是,没有看到的日期是不同的。将列更改为“常规”您应该具有小于1的数字。 –

+0

由于Excel中的日期测量自1900年1月1日(PC)以来的天数,因此当单元格格式化为常规时,您将得到一个整数。在excel使用的时间序列中,您将获得一天中的一小部分。所以0.5将对应于中午,0.25将对应于06:00。或上午6:00。因此,如果您真的只有时间在您的专栏中,每个数字都会小于1且大于或等于0.如果您注意到您的数字大于或等于1,那么您还有一个附加日期你的时间。这将排除你的排序格式化为只显示时间的列。 –

回答

0

将字段的类型更改为日期时间,然后您可以制作它。右键单击该字段并查找类型或属性

+0

我不认为这是问题。该专栏已经是时间专栏了... 我知道这似乎超级简单,但我不明白为什么它不工作 – Daniel64